Takeaways

  • 😀 Cloudy weather can still provide good photo opportunities with the right setup and approach.
  • 😀 Using a portable LED light like the Pavo Tube allows for flexibility and creative lighting in photoshoots.
  • 😀 Changing angles (high, eye-level, and low) can drastically alter the look of a photograph and help capture different perspectives.
  • 😀 Lighting plays a crucial role in photography; test different light positions to find the most flattering for your subject.
  • 😀 Moving the model around to find the best lighting is an effective technique for optimizing the outcome of a photoshoot.
  • 😀 A reflector can help enhance lighting when it's not ideal, filling in shadows and making the subject’s features pop.
  • 😀 A good practice is to feather the light from a reflector, ensuring it's not directly in the model's face to avoid discomfort.
  • 😀 A simple reflector can make a huge difference in the quality of photos, even for beginners, and is an affordable tool to invest in.
  • 😀 Experimenting with different reflector surfaces (silver, white, gold) can produce varying results, with silver being great for filling in shadows.
  • 😀 Patience and adaptability are important in photoshoots—sometimes, the sun doesn’t cooperate, and creative adjustments are necessary.

Q & A

  • What is the main focus of the video?

    -The main focus of the video is to provide viewers with photography tips, including posing techniques, camera angles, lighting, and the use of reflectors to enhance photo quality.

  • How does the host demonstrate the impact of camera angles on photos?

    -The host demonstrates the effect of camera angles by taking the same shot from three different angles: high, eye level, and low. Each angle changes the perspective and feel of the photo, showing how different angles can create varied results.

  • What are the key points to remember when posing a model for photos?

    -When posing a model, it’s important to create shape by angling the body and extending the arms. This creates a more dynamic look. The host specifically mentions how Anissa’s pose is a great example of this technique, as it generates a lot of shape.

  • What does the host recommend when working with different lighting conditions?

    -The host recommends moving the model around to find the best lighting position. Even when the lighting isn’t ideal, the host suggests using a reflector to fill in shadows and improve the lighting, especially when the model is positioned in backlit areas.

  • Why is using a reflector important in photography?

    -Using a reflector helps bounce light back onto the subject, filling in shadows and making the lighting more flattering. This is especially useful when the natural light isn’t ideal or when shooting in challenging lighting conditions.

  • What is the difference between using a silver and white reflector?

    -A silver reflector tends to bounce back more light and creates a stronger, more contrast-filled look, while a white reflector gives a softer and more subtle fill to the shadows, making it more flattering in certain situations.

  • What specific advice does the host give about using a reflector safely?

    -The host advises photographers to avoid directly placing the reflector in the model’s face, as it can be blinding. Instead, it should be feathered off to the side or angled slightly away from the model to prevent discomfort or harm.
